ABC is also undergoing a brand
refresh, as the board “believes the ABC brand no longer reflects the
organization’s strategic direction and mission in today’s complex multimedia
environment.”
The new branding will “reflect and reinforce the
organization’s tripartite membership, gold-standard legacy and progress as a
multimedia auditor.” A membership vote will be cast in late summer, with results
announced in the fall.
